From 81de36e923be647d6f9b1bc90688e5554070b2dc Mon Sep 17 00:00:00 2001 From: Andreas Schneider Date: Mon, 2 Feb 2009 17:14:38 +0000 Subject: Moved ssh_crypto_init to priv.h file and added a note. git-svn-id: svn+ssh://svn.berlios.de/svnroot/repos/libssh/trunk@223 7dcaeef0-15fb-0310-b436-a5af3365683c --- include/libssh/libssh.h | 3 --- include/libssh/priv.h | 4 ++++ 2 files changed, 4 insertions(+), 3 deletions(-) (limited to 'include') diff --git a/include/libssh/libssh.h b/include/libssh/libssh.h index 21e832be..6e242114 100644 --- a/include/libssh/libssh.h +++ b/include/libssh/libssh.h @@ -200,9 +200,6 @@ void string_burn(STRING *str); void *string_data(STRING *str); void string_free(STRING *str); -/* deprecated */ -void ssh_crypto_init(void); - /* useful for debug */ void ssh_print_hexa(char *descr, const unsigned char *what, int len); int ssh_get_random(void *where,int len,int strong); diff --git a/include/libssh/priv.h b/include/libssh/priv.h index b9e6f18f..23981b74 100644 --- a/include/libssh/priv.h +++ b/include/libssh/priv.h @@ -500,7 +500,11 @@ void ssh_print_bignum(char *which,bignum num); void dh_generate_x(SSH_SESSION *session); void dh_generate_y(SSH_SESSION *session); void dh_generate_f(SSH_SESSION *session); + +/* FIXME: replace me with a thread safe function */ +void ssh_crypto_init(void); void ssh_crypto_finalize(void); + STRING *dh_get_e(SSH_SESSION *session); STRING *dh_get_f(SSH_SESSION *session); void dh_import_f(SSH_SESSION *session,STRING *f_string); -- cgit